WebOct 12, 2024 · In this situation, your friend would have permissive use of your car. And anyone who has your permission to drive the car is a covered driver under your policy. If your friend does get his own car insurance policy, your policy will pay for the accident first, and then his policy will pay for any overages once your policy limits have been ... When Could … WebJan 6, 2010 · 2. The car owner has a standard policy with an endorsement. The endorsement drops your friends limits down to the state minimum. So, in California, your friend has a car policy with 100/300 limits, but this endorsement drops the coverage limits to 15/30. 3. The car owner has a non-standard policy.
